The University of Michigan School of Information offers a fully online master's program in applied data science, emphasizing the practical application of data science at the intersection of technology and human understanding. The program covers data collection, computation, analytics, and presentation. Students gain hands-on skills through a multidisciplinary approach, with coursework and projects focused on solving real-world problems using data science techniques.

Students in the University of Michigan's Master of Applied Data Science (MADS) program cover vital aspects of applied data science, emphasizing a holistic approach. This program blends computation, theory, and real-world application to equip students for data science careers across various industries.

The degree program requires 34 credit units for completion, with Python as the primary programming language. Each course lasts approximately four weeks and is worth 1 credit unit. Students will engage in capstone projects throughout the program, offering practical, hands-on experience with real-world data and scenarios. These projects can be compiled into a portfolio for sharing with others.

The program is designed for both part-time and full-time students, including those who work while studying. Full-time students can finish in 12 months, while part-time students have the option to complete it in either 24 or 36 months.

Online Master of Applied Data Science - No GRE

The University of Michigan School of Information’s Master of Applied Data Science welcomes applicants from diverse backgrounds. 

  • Completion of a bachelor's degree or an international degree that is equivalent to a U.S. bachelor's degree from a college or university recognized and approved by the higher education authority in the country where the degree is earned.
  • One scanned or electronic transcript is uploaded to the online application or mailed directly to us for all undergraduate and/or graduate programs from which you have a degree(s). 
  • A copy of your current resume.
  • Three short essays telling us about your specific interest in pursuing the Master of Applied Data Science online degree, and what you hope to accomplish by participating in the program. 
  • GRE or any other additional tests are not required as part of our admissions process.
  • One letter of recommendation is required from someone who can best speak to your ability to be successful in the program.
  • $75 for U.S. citizens and permanent residents. $90 for international applicants.

Jobs, Salaries and Career after Masters in Data Science

Employment of computer and information systems managers is projected to grow 11 percent from 2020 to 2030, faster than the average for all occupations. About 42,400 openings for computer and information systems managers are projected each year, on average, over the decade. Many of those openings are expected to result from the need to replace workers who transfer to different occupations or exit the labor force, such as to retire.

The median annual wage for computer and information systems managers was $151,150 in May 2020. Number of Jobs in 2020 was 482,000.
